Gujarat Ascends to Top Three Destinations for International Travellers in India
A Remarkable Surge in Foreign Visitors Observed Across Gujarat’s Iconic Landmarks.

In recent statistical evaluations released regarding the movement of international travelers, it has been observed that Gujarat has secured the third position in India for foreign tourist arrivals. This significant milestone reflects the state’s burgeoning reputation as a premier destination for global explorers. The tourism sector in this region is characterized by a unique blend of ancient history, industrial progress, and ecological diversity. It is noted that the influx of visitors from abroad has seen a substantial increase, contributed to by the development of world-class infrastructure and the preservation of cultural heritage sites.

The narrative of growth is supported by data indicating that the state has successfully attracted millions of visitors who seek to explore the diverse landscapes of Western India. It is understood that the strategic efforts made by the local administration to promote sustainable tourism have played a pivotal role in this achievement. The ranking is viewed as a testament to the effective marketing of the state’s unique identity on the global stage.

Factors Contributing to International Popularity

The ascent of Gujarat in the national rankings is attributed to several key factors that have made the region more accessible and appealing to the international community. It is highlighted that the connectivity provided by international airports and the modernization of transportation networks have facilitated ease of travel for those arriving from distant continents. Furthermore, the safety and hospitality offered within the state are frequently cited as primary reasons for the positive reception by foreign nationals.

Great emphasis is placed on the diversity of experiences available, ranging from the white sands of the Rann of Kutch to the architectural marvels of the Sun Temple at Modhera. It is noted that these locations are not merely sites of historical interest but are managed as vital components of a larger ecosystem that supports the local economy. The integration of modern amenities with traditional settings is recognized as a hallmark of the visitor experience in Gujarat.

The Impact of Iconic Landmarks

The role of the Statue of Unity in redefining the tourism landscape of the state cannot be overlooked. It is reported that this monument has become a focal point for international interest, drawing crowds that were previously concentrated in more established urban centers. The development of the surrounding Kevadia region into a comprehensive tourist circuit is viewed as a blueprint for future projects.

Similarly, the recognition of sites like Dholavira as UNESCO World Heritage locations has bolstered the state’s profile among history enthusiasts and scholars. It is noted that these sites are maintained with a focus on conservation, ensuring that the integrity of the historical narrative is preserved for future generations. Cultural Festivals as Global Attractions

The organization of large-scale cultural events, such as the International Kite Festival and the Rann Utsav, is identified as a major draw for foreign tourists. It is observed that these festivals provide a platform for the display of local craftsmanship, music, and culinary traditions. The participation of international artists and enthusiasts in these events is seen as a bridge between different cultures.

These festivals are promoted as immersive experiences that allow visitors to engage with the vibrant lifestyle of the region. It is understood that the logistical planning involved in these events ensures a seamless experience for those traveling from abroad. The positive word-of-mouth generated by participants in these celebrations is believed to be a powerful tool in sustaining the momentum of tourist arrivals.

Future Outlook and Strategic Growth

Looking ahead, the trajectory for tourism in Gujarat is expected to remain on an upward path. It is anticipated that further investments will be made in the niche sectors of medical tourism and eco-tourism. The natural beauty of the Gir National Park, being the sole home of the Asiatic lion, continues to be a unique selling point that is emphasized in global advertisements.

The state’s commitment to enhancing the digital experience for travelers, including virtual tours and streamlined visa processes, is recognized as a forward-thinking approach. It is believed that by maintaining a focus on quality and authenticity, the third-place ranking will serve as a foundation for even greater achievements in the coming years. The ongoing collaboration between the government and private stakeholders is seen as the driving force behind this sustained success.
